Measurement of how much a machine multiplies force or distance is called mechanical advantage. An example of this mechanism would be a crane, which allows the lifting of heavier objects with less force applied.

What quantity that measures how much a machine multiplies force or distance?

The quantity that measures how much a machine multiplies force or distance is called mechanical advantage. It is calculated by dividing the output force of the machine by the input force or by dividing the output distance by the input distance.
